Is it still worth it to become a doctor in Australia? Queensland specifically by Savassassin in ausjdocs

[–]RaSharm 56 points57 points  (0 children)

Im currently a reg and absolutely love what I do and 100% would do it again because it's meaningful. However, because we are kind natured people everyone takes advantage of us when it comes to things like salary.

What most people forgot when comparing salaries - AHPRA fees 1.1k PA - Colleague Fees 5-7k PA - Exam fees: ~4k x2 = 8k - Course Fees to boost CV/upskil/mandatory 1- 4k pa - Additional costs like accomodation for courses exams etc. - Indemnity - 10k+ PA speciality dependant

Intangible - Hours spent studying outside work hours (3000+) in our free time - Hours doing audits/presentationsteaching (100-1000s hrs of free labour) - Sacrifice friends family life events - Sacrifice public Holliday's/weekends - Sacrifice sleep night shifts rostering etc - Sacrifice own health: work constantly during our shifts, we are mentally 'on' the entire time. Minimal bathroom time or time to eat. None of this office style work few hrs, coridoor catch-up, coffee catch-up, office outside team lunches. We work as though we have a report dude every hour and go from task to task to task to task. - stressful at times: worry about making mistakes patients dying, law suits - We have to move all over the state for training which we get nothing for. - Also consider earning higher quicker but lower ceiling means able to invest more earlier, being able to buy that house earlier. We have to wait till we are consultants and by that time the same house is 2-3 expensive. You've lost the years of compounding too. - This isn't the year 2000 where you could afford to pay rent/food/bills and still be able to save for a house. A lot of consultants still have the back in my day mentality. Well back in their day they could afford a lot of things with their salary and so the extra time on CV building audits etc didn't have much impact on their time. This is changed even in the last 5 years. - Time = money. Time is the most valuable resource.

Doctors tend to be tops of cohorts already but if they work in another field doesn't mean they would be the top XX % of earners. However, those same people, if they spent all the intangible hours on upskilling or even working a 2nd job they definitely would be in the top 0.01%.

Being a doctor isn't a job, it's an entire lifestyle.
